设计模式是一套被反复使用的,多数人知晓的,经过分类编目的,代码设计经验的总结。使用设计模式可以提高代码的复用度,让代码更容易被人理解,保证代码的可靠性。根据设计模式的目标,可以将他们分成 
创建模式 、 结构性模式 、行为性模式 。1.创建模式 创建性模式处理的是对象创建过程。 简单工厂模式 工厂方法...
                            
                            
                                分类:
其他好文   时间:
2014-05-26 10:01:26   
                                阅读次数:
176
                             
                         
                    
                        
                            
                            
                                DataUml Design 代码模板完全基于C#语言来编写的。不懂写模板的可以请教作者,随时欢迎。下面是一段模板代码,这段代码可以获取一个类结构的所有信息。
            #@ template language="C#" HostSpecific="True" #>
            # 
            NetUmlTemplateCodeHost host =...
                            
                            
                                分类:
其他好文   时间:
2014-05-25 00:26:23   
                                阅读次数:
312
                             
                         
                    
                        
                            
                            
                                一、什么是部署图?
    部署图对面向对象系统的物理方面建模,描述系统运行时节点、构件实例及其对象的配置。主要用来在部署系统时涉及到的硬件(处理器和设备)进行建模。
二、部署图的组成元素?
部署图主要包括三种标记符:节点、构件和关联关系。
   (1)节点:是计算机资源的通用名称,包括处理器和设备两种类型,两者的区别在于处理器能够执行程序的硬件构件(如服务器、工作站),而设备是一种不具备...
                            
                            
                                分类:
其他好文   时间:
2014-05-24 17:08:20   
                                阅读次数:
273
                             
                         
                    
                        
                            
                            
                                Autodesk 首先黑客马拉松(hackathon 
)将于6月14号在上海举行,在这次活动中,推荐您使用的技术有ReCap photo照片建模技术和Autodesk 
viewer通用模型浏览器技术。为方便大家提前学习相关技术,下面为大家提供一点资料供参考 ReCap 360 photo照片建模技术...
                            
                            
                                分类:
其他好文   时间:
2014-05-23 07:20:57   
                                阅读次数:
271
                             
                         
                    
                        
                            
                            
                                上一节我们已经建立好了数据模型,那么怎么让数据模型和数据库进行同步呢?模型同步到数据库非常简单,只需要模型绑定到数据库即可。DataUml Design目前支持和Oracle与MS Server数据库进行同步。
    模型绑定到数据库这里就不再讲解了,不懂的请看上一节内容。
    1、同步数据表(模型同步到数据库)
          同步原则:①先同步主表,后同步子表。②数据库中表不存...
                            
                            
                                分类:
数据库   时间:
2014-05-22 22:56:41   
                                阅读次数:
455
                             
                         
                    
                        
                            
                            
                                DataUml Design 
(下载)实体建模基于UML类图标准来设计,支持一对一、一对多、多对多关联。模型与开发语言和数据库绑定。
1、新建数据模型
    1)、选择“数据模型” 节点,点击鼠标右键,在菜单中点击“新建文件夹”,在“数据模型”节点下会增加个“文件夹”的子节点。如图2-1。
图 2-1
    2)、选中新增加的“文件夹”节点,点击鼠标右键,在出现的菜单中点击“重...
                            
                            
                                分类:
其他好文   时间:
2014-05-22 17:06:16   
                                阅读次数:
348
                             
                         
                    
                        
                            
                            
                                在Java设计模式中,单例模式相对来说算是比较简单的一种构建模式。适用的场景在于:对于定义的一个类,在整个应用程序执行期间只有唯一的一个实例对象。如Android中常见的Application对象。通过单例模式,自行实例化并向这个系统提供这个单一实例的访问方法。根据此单一实例产生的时机不同(当然,都...
                            
                            
                                分类:
其他好文   时间:
2014-05-21 17:24:40   
                                阅读次数:
291
                             
                         
                    
                        
                            
                            
                                一、EPC定义
 
EPC=Event-driven Process Chain(事件驱动过程链)
 
          EPC建模方法最初由Keller, N¨uttgens和Scheer博士在1992年发表的EreignisgesteuerteProzesskette(EPK)基础上形成的一种以状态变化驱动进行业务过程(流程)分析的建模方法,EPC的目标是为分层表达企业的抽象业务提供...
                            
                            
                                分类:
其他好文   时间:
2014-05-21 15:45:01   
                                阅读次数:
238
                             
                         
                    
                        
                            
                            
                                DataUml Design 是面向开发人员使用的一个永久免费的软件,提高软件的开发效率和代码的规范度。它主要包括三大功能,数据模型、代码生成和UML建模,数据模型功能类似于PowerDesigner软件,代码生成类似于动软的代码生成器。
  DataUml Design是采用WPF开发的一款软件,该软件功能包括实体类建模、数据库设计、模型与数据库同步、数据库与模型同步、代码生成、文档生成、数据库生成实体模型等功能。以往的软件修改模型之后还得修改数据表结构,需要同步修改两个地方,而DataUml Desig...
                            
                            
                                分类:
其他好文   时间:
2014-05-21 15:18:42   
                                阅读次数:
247
                             
                         
                    
                        
                            
                            
                                有没有好的python UML建模工具?求推荐,除eclipse的插件(因为不喜欢用eclipse)。pyNsource用的不是很好,pyUt不全。
import abc
class AbstractEnemyFactory( object ):
	__metaclass__ = abc.ABCMeta
	@abc.abstractmethod
	def createNinja( s...
                            
                            
                                分类:
编程语言   时间:
2014-05-21 12:25:32   
                                阅读次数:
360